Blue Spring Ride is a Japanese animated series that adapts the manga of the same name by Io Sakisaka. It is a romantic comedy-drama that follows the story of a high school girl who reunites with her first love after he transferred away in middle school.

The story revolves around a girl named Futaba Yoshioka. In middle school, she was in love with a boy named Ko Tanaka. However, their relationship did not work out because he transferred schools. In high school, Futaba’s world is turned around once again when she runs into him, but he goes by Kou Mabuchi. He has become a completely different person than she knew back then, as he is now aloof and distant.

When the new school year starts, Futaba decides to make a positive change for herself and volunteers to become the class representative. She is joined by Kou and her classmates, Yuri Makita, Shuko Murao, and Aya Kominato, who all form a bond together and help each other overcome their personal struggles and grow as individuals. Futaba also tries to rekindle her relationship with Kou, who still harbors feelings for her but is unable to express them.

The anime series consists of 12 episodes, It was produced by Production I.G and licensed by Sentai Filmworks. The main voice cast consists of Futaba Yoshioka: Voiced by Maaya Uchida, Kou Mabuchi: Voiced by Yuuki Kaji, and Yuuri Makita: Voiced by Ai Kayano.

Blue Spring Ride synopsis is as follows:

“At the end of her first year of high school, Futaba Yoshioka suddenly has a chance encounter with her first love, Kou Tanaka. Three years ago, he transferred schools before she was able to say how she felt about him. After meeting each other again, Futaba realizes that he has gone through many changes. He acts more cool and even had his last name changed to Mabuchi. Gradually the two rekindle their love while piecing together what had happened in the time that they were apart.”
